Debris Removal

Leaves and grit can collect in outlets and elbows, causing water to back up before it reaches the ground.

Overflowing Gutters

Overflowing gutters can point to clogs, poor slope, undersized outlets, loose hangers, or downspouts that are not moving water away correctly.

Debris Buildup

Leaves, needles, grit, nests, and packed debris can slow water flow and cause staining, edge wear, and repeat overflow during heavy rain.
